Yes, CycleTLS uses a custom httpClient so this is doable, I can cache the transport and reuse it on following requests (this is already done on the main handshake). On the ts/js side it will probably look something like this.

const response = await cycleTLS.get('https://ja3er.com/json', {
    ja3: '771,49195-49199-49196-49200-52393-52392-49171-49172-156-157-47-53-10,65281-0-23-35-13-5-18-16-11-10,29-23-24,0',
    userAgent: 'Mozilla/5.0 (Windows NT 10.0; Win64; x64) AppleWebKit/537.36 (KHTML, like Gecko) Chrome/62.0.3165.0 Safari/537.36',
  }, cache=true);
